Alexander Zverev preview

At this point, Zverev is definitely one of the red-hot favourites to win the 2024 French Open. That’s true despite the fact that he’s gone five sets in both of the previous rounds. Then again, whether he has properly recovered or not will dictate how effectively he can get the job done here. 

Alex de Minaur preview

I never feel that de Minaur is a guy who suits the clay, but I can’t argue with the results he has produced in Roland Garros this year. He has taken out some big names such as Medvedev and Struff on his way to the quarter-finals. And I’m sure he won’t want his run to end now. 

Zverev vs de Minaur head to head

Zverev will certainly like to remind himself of the head to head records with de Minaur coming into this game. The German has beaten de Minaur 7 times before, while de Minaur has only managed to beat Zverev on 2 occasions. Therefore, the head-to-head sits at 7-2 in favour of Alexander Zverev.
